See T. S. Priday, American Ameri-can Fork. 7-6-2p NOTICE OF SHERIFF'S SALE OF REAL PROPERTY In the Fourth Judicial District Court of the State of Utah, in and for Utah County. J. F. Noyes, Plaintiff, vs. Charles G. Johnson, Edith R. Johnson and LeRoy B. Jex, Defendants. To be sold at Sheriff's Sale on Monday the 22nd day of July, 1929, at 11:00 o'clock a. m. of said day at the front door of the County Court House, at the City and County Building, situate in Provo City, Utah County, State of Utah, all the right, title and interest of the above named defendants, of, in and to the following follow-ing described real property, In Utah County, State of Utah, to-wit: The South East Quarter of Section 35, Township 5 South, Range 2 East of Salt Lake Meridian. Area 160 acres. Purchase price payable In lawful money of the United States. Dated at Provo City, Utah, this 26th day. of June, 1929. J. D. BOYD, Sheriff of Utah County, State of Utah. By ELIAS A GEE, Deputy Sheriff. Robinson & Robinson, attorneys for plaintiff, Farmers and Merchants Bank Building, Provo City, Utah. First Publication June 29. Last Publication July 20, 1929. SCHOOL BUS BIDS WANTED Bids for the. operation of a school bus service for sections in and about Pleasant Grove will be oponed and considered at the meeting of the Board of Education to be held Monday, Mon-day, July 15, 1929, at 5 p. an. at the school office, American Fork. Apply to superintendent for specifications. speci-fications. The board reserves the rlghf, to reject re-ject any or. all bids. J. F. WALTON, Clerk. Alpine School District. |
